def publish_xml_form(xml_file, user, id_string=None):
    xml = xml_file.read()
    survey = create_survey_element_from_xml(xml)
    form_json = survey.to_json()
    if id_string:
        dd = DataDictionary.objects.get(user=user, id_string=id_string)
        dd.xml = xml
        dd.json = form_json
        dd._mark_start_time_boolean()
        set_uuid(dd)
        dd._set_uuid_in_xml()
        dd.save()
        return dd
    else:
        dd = DataDictionary(user=user, xml=xml, json=form_json)
        dd._mark_start_time_boolean()
        set_uuid(dd)
        dd._set_uuid_in_xml(file_name=xml_file.name)
        dd.save()
        return dd

        def build_sections(
                current_section, survey_element, sections, select_multiples,
                gps_fields, encoded_fields, field_delimiter='/'):
            for child in survey_element.children:
                current_section_name = current_section['name']
                # if a section, recurs
                if isinstance(child, Section):
                    # if its repeating, build a new section
                    if isinstance(child, RepeatingSection):
                        # section_name in recursive call changes
                        section = {
                            'name': child.get_abbreviated_xpath(),
                            'elements': []}
                        self.sections.append(section)
                        build_sections(
                            section, child, sections, select_multiples,
                            gps_fields, encoded_fields, field_delimiter)
                    else:
                        # its a group, recurs using the same section
                        build_sections(
                            current_section, child, sections, select_multiples,
                            gps_fields, encoded_fields, field_delimiter)
                elif isinstance(child, Question) and child.bind.get(u"type")\
                        not in QUESTION_TYPES_TO_EXCLUDE:
                    # add to survey_sections
                    if isinstance(child, Question):
                        child_xpath = child.get_abbreviated_xpath()
                        current_section['elements'].append({
                            'title': ExportBuilder.format_field_title(
                                child.get_abbreviated_xpath(), field_delimiter),
                            'xpath': child_xpath,
                            'type': child.bind.get(u"type")
                        })

                        if _is_invalid_for_mongo(child_xpath):
                            if current_section_name not in encoded_fields:
                                encoded_fields[current_section_name] = {}
                            encoded_fields[current_section_name].update(
                                {child_xpath: _encode_for_mongo(child_xpath)})

                    # if its a select multiple, make columns out of its choices
                    if child.bind.get(u"type") == MULTIPLE_SELECT_BIND_TYPE\
                            and self.SPLIT_SELECT_MULTIPLES:
                        current_section['elements'].extend(
                            [{
                                'title': ExportBuilder.format_field_title(
                                    c.get_abbreviated_xpath(),
                                    field_delimiter),
                                'xpath': c.get_abbreviated_xpath(),
                                'type': 'string'
                            }
                                for c in child.children])
                        _append_xpaths_to_section(
                            current_section_name, select_multiples,
                            child.get_abbreviated_xpath(),
                            [c.get_abbreviated_xpath() for c in child.children])

                    # split gps fields within this section
                    if child.bind.get(u"type") == GEOPOINT_BIND_TYPE:
                        # add columns for geopoint components
                        xpaths = DataDictionary.get_additional_geopoint_xpaths(
                            child.get_abbreviated_xpath())
                        current_section['elements'].extend(
                            [
                                {
                                    'title': ExportBuilder.format_field_title(
                                        xpath, field_delimiter),
                                    'xpath': xpath,
                                    'type': 'decimal'
                                }
                                for xpath in xpaths
                            ])
                        _append_xpaths_to_section(
                            current_section_name,gps_fields,
                            child.get_abbreviated_xpath(), xpaths)

class TestSimpleSubmission(TestCase):
    def setUp(self):
        self.user = User.objects.create(username="******", email="*****@*****.**")
        self.user.set_password("pass")
        self.xform1 = DataDictionary()
        self.xform1.user = self.user
        self.xform1.json = """
        {"id_string": "yes_or_no", "children": [{"name": "yesno", "label": "Yes or no?", "type": "text"}], "name": "yes_or_no", "title": "yes_or_no", "type": "survey"}
        """.strip()
        self.xform2 = DataDictionary()
        self.xform2.user = self.user
        self.xform2.json = """
        {"id_string": "start_time", "children": [{"name": "start_time", "type": "start"}], "name": "start_time", "title": "start_time", "type": "survey"}
        """.strip()
        def get_xml_for_form(xform):
            builder = SurveyElementBuilder()#question_type_dictionary=qtd)
            sss = builder.create_survey_element_from_json(xform.json)
            xform.xml = sss.to_xml()
            xform._mark_start_time_boolean()
            xform.save()
        get_xml_for_form(self.xform1)
        get_xml_for_form(self.xform2)

    def tearDown(self):
        self.xform1.delete()
        self.user.delete()

    def test_start_time_boolean_properly_set(self):
        self.assertTrue(self.xform1.has_start_time == False)
        self.assertTrue(self.xform2.has_start_time == True)

    def test_simple_yes_submission(self):
        def submit_simple_yes():
            create_instance(self.user.username, TempFileProxy("""
                <?xml version='1.0' ?><yes_or_no id="yes_or_no"><yesno>Yes</yesno></yes_or_no>
                """.strip()), [])
        self.assertEquals(0, self.xform1.surveys.count())
        submit_simple_yes()
        self.assertEquals(1, self.xform1.surveys.count())
        # a simple "yes" submission *SHOULD* increment the survey count
        submit_simple_yes()
        self.assertEquals(2, self.xform1.surveys.count())

    def test_start_time_submissions(self):
        """
        This test checks to make sure that surveys *with start_time available*
        are marked as duplicates when the XML is a direct match.
        """
        def submit_at_hour(hour):
            st_xml = """
            <?xml version='1.0' ?><start_time id="start_time"><start_time>2012-01-11T%d:00:00.000</start_time></start_time>
            """.strip() % hour
            create_instance(self.user.username, TempFileProxy(st_xml), [])
        self.assertEquals(0, self.xform2.surveys.count())
        submit_at_hour(11)
        self.assertEquals(1, self.xform2.surveys.count())
        submit_at_hour(12)
        self.assertEquals(2, self.xform2.surveys.count())
        # an instance from 11 AM already exists in the database, so it *SHOULD NOT* increment the survey count.
        submit_at_hour(11)
        self.assertEquals(2, self.xform2.surveys.count())
